I was wondering what the members of the list are using for managing teaching labs. We have a 15-seat training lab that we use Ghost to periodically return to a clean state. This system works fine, but requires a fair amount of time to create the images and deploy them. What do you use? Are there any open-source/free alternatives? Ideally, I'd like to be able to set something up that would return the systems to a clean state at a preset interval, or possibly at login. Deploying Microsoft patches, virus software updates, etc would also be an issue. Another issue would be how to maintain some kind of static file space so that users attending a multi-day course could save their files and still have access to them after a system refresh. Would another partition on the system be the best way to handle this? AFS space? Any thoughts on this topic would be very helpful and greatly appreciated.
